Jim Simons acquired 1.89 Million Southwest Airlines shares worth $64.6 Million. That's 0.09% of their equity portfolio (258th largest holding). The first Southwest Airlines trade was made in Q3 2013. Since then Jim Simons bought shares 25 more times and sold shares on nineteen occasions. The stake costed the investor $59.8 Million, netting the investor a gain of 7.9% so far.
